>I was poking arund in the IS web pages and see that the URL
>web.mit.edu/win95 still says:
>
>=============================================================================
>MIT Information Systems provides full support for the Windows 95 operating
>system, including connecting to MITnet using Microsoft IP or LAN
>WorkPlace. However not all applications that MIT users may need are
>supported by Windows 95. The applications designed for Windows 95,
>which are already fully supported in earlier versions of Windows (for
>example, Word, WordPerfect, Excel), will continue to receive full support. The
>same holds true for partially supported applications (e.g., Powerpoint).
>Full support does not imply a recommendation that you upgrade to Windows
>95. The Computing Help Desk still provides full support for Windows 3.x.
>=============================================================================
>
>I believe the last sentence should be removed...
